#02bdf4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#02bdf4 is composed of 0.8% red, 74.1%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.2% cyan, 22.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 193.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 48.2%. #02bdf4 color hex could be obtained by blending #04ffff with #007be9. Closest websafe color is: #00ccff.

#02bdf4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#02bdf4 has RGB values of R:2, G:189,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 179700.

Shades and Tints of #02bdf4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00080b is the darkest color, while #f6fd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#02bdf4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747f82 is the less saturated color, while #02bdf4 is the most saturated one.
